The Vacancy

IRIS is expanding its Data Warehouse (DW) and Business Intelligence (BI) team to support various growth initiatives. These include centralised reporting, machine learning, faster onboarding of acquisition data, and the capability to serve ad-hoc data requests across the business.

As a Business Intelligence Developer, you'll be at the forefront of these exciting developments. Your role involves supporting day-to-day activities, including ingesting multiple data sources into the main DW and preparing datasets for reporting. You'll primarily work with financial, CRM, telephony, and support desk data, using tools like MS SQL, SSIS, and Python.

Creativity and adaptability are crucial in this role. Each report and acquisition uses different systems and processes, requiring an inventive and proactive approach to managing and preparing data. Ingenuity and future-proofing are key skills for success.

You'll need to engage with stakeholders, scope out work, and understand business logic and processes. A can-do attitude, inquisitive nature, and problem-solving mindset are essential. Over time, the role will evolve to include aspects of solution architecture in addition to data engineering.

Please note that this role will involve working from one or more of our office locations (Peterborough, Slough/Heathrow Approach, Manchester, Wigan) at least one day per week.

What will you be doing?

As a BI Developer, your primary responsibilities will include:
  • Data Ingestion from Multiple Sources: Importing and processing data from various sources like Excel/FlatFile, Web (JSON/XML), SQL Databases, and Direct Integrations.
  • Preparing Ad-hoc Datasets for Reports: Assessing, cleaning, and transforming raw data into meaningful datasets tailored for specific reporting requirements.
  • Supporting Testing of Existing & New Dataset/Report Changes: Conducting quality assurance and user acceptance testing for datasets and reports.
  • Developing Reports Using Standard Tooling: Creating detailed reports using tools like Report Builder and QuickSight Q.
  • Perform DBA Tasks to Support Data Hygiene: Maintaining database integrity, security, and performance through regular maintenance tasks.
